
What is coaching and how can it benefit me?
Coaching is a collaborative process that empowers you to achieve personal and professional goals. Think of it as a compass guiding you on your personal journey, navigating challenges, discovering hidden strengths, setting you on the course and helping you get to your desired future state.
How is coaching different from therapy or counseling?
While therapy focuses on addressing past trauma and mental health concerns, coaching is future-oriented. Coaching helps you elevate your performance to its highest potential. It's not a about fixing what's broken; it's about unlocking your full capabilities, refining your strengths, and helping you push past self-imposed limitations to achieve your greatest goals.

What can I expect in a coaching session?
Sessions are guided conversations where we explore your goals, challenges, and strategies for success. I provide support, encouragement, and guidance, by using various coaching techniques and tools, that help you gain insights, overcome obstacles and take actionable steps.
